The overview below groups typical Junk Hauling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for small junk hauling projects, such as clearing out a single room or minor yard debris,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, though prices can vary based on volume and accessibility.

Medium-Sized Cleanouts - Larger cleanouts, like garages or basements, generally cost between $600-$1,500. These projects are common and tend to stay within this range, with fewer instances reaching higher prices due to additional labor or materials.

Full Property Clearouts - Complete property or estate cleanouts can range from $1,500-$5,000+, depending on size and complexity. Larger, more involved projects can push costs higher, especially if heavy or hazardous materials are involved.

Full Replacement or Demolition - For extensive demolition or full property removal, costs often start around $5,000 and can exceed $10,000.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ve significant labor, permits, or specialized disposal requ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of junk can local contractors haul away? Local junk hauling services typically handle a variety of items including furniture, appliances, construction debris, yard waste, and general clutter. It’s best to contact a service provider to confirm if specific items can be removed.

Do local service providers offer debris removal for construction projects? Yes, many local contractors specialize in debris removal for construction and renovation projects, helping to clear out leftover materials and waste.

Are there any items that junk hauling services usually cannot remove? Items such as hazardous materials, chemicals, or large machinery may not be accepted by standard junk hauling services. It’s recommended to inquire with the service provider about specific items.

How do local contractors typically handle large or heavy items? Most local junk hauling services have equipment and staff trained to safely remove large or heavy items, such as appliances or bulky furniture, ensuring proper handling and disposal.

Can local junk hauling services assist with estate cleanouts? Yes, many local service providers offer cleanout services for estates, helping to remove large quantities of unwanted items efficiently and responsibly.
